What is nj wf swf? ›

Commonly grouped together as Unemployment Insurance (UI), Workforce Development Partnership Fund (WF) and Supplemental Workforce Fund (SWF). These contributions are withheld from your wages by your employer. Your employer may report these contributions in Box 14 on your W-2.

What is njfli? ›

New Jersey Family Leave Insurance (NJFLI) allows eligible employees up to 12 weeks of paid leave to bond with a newborn or newly adopted child or to provide care for a family member with a serious health condition.

What does NJWD ES mean? ›

UI/WF/SWF = Unemployment Insurance/Workforce Development Partnership Fund/Supplemental Workforce Fund. NJWD-ES = Workforce Development Program. FLI = Family Leave Insurance (state or private plan)

Who pays RTF in NJ? ›

The Realty Transfer Fee (RTF) was established in New Jersey in 1968 to offset the costs of tracking real estate transactions. Upon the transfer of the deed to the buyers the seller pays the RTF, which is based on their property's sales price.

What is the NJ business alternative income tax? ›

The New Jersey Business Alternative Income Tax — also referred to as BAIT or NJ BAIT — helps business owners mitigate the negative impact of the federal state and local tax (SALT) deduction cap. It's estimated to save New Jersey business owners $200 to $400 million annually.
